Andy B: The best service you can get in a restaurant that isn't highly formal. The staff are completely on top of things at all times. The service is polite, efficient, relaxed, and highly dependable. I've been in many times and the service is consistently very good.The food is every bit as good as the service. Very good food is not as hard to find as very good service, but this quality of food is in good company. They offer a variety of specially items from all over East Asia, dumplings in particular. I love great Chinese dumplings and these cooks have plenty to be proud of. While their dumplings are not the most recognizable standards of the dim sum carts in North America, they are nonetheless deliciously rich, subtle, complex, and delicate. The dumplings, and the rest of the menu items, aren't really hearty cold weather fare. They're more elegant, refined, and light. It's a basement restaurant that's cozy and warm, and offers light, palate pleasing entrees that won't leave you feeling heavy.In the Winter of 2023 they've added new things to the menu. The food is very consistent, elegant, innovative, and accessible. I had some sushi rolls that were unlike anything I've had before and they were all things I'd be happy to get again. They're a very reliable place to go for high quality, Asian inspired, upscale dining, in casual yet elegant surroundings.Parking: Street parking is metered but only until 6pm. It's hard to find open spaces at meters though, so you may have to walk a few blocks and pay for parking in a lot or structure.

Jenny Su: 2 stars from me, extra star for restaurant week tasting menu allowing me to try more dishes. Super Americanize overly sweet and over priced Asian food. I expected to be fusion, but it was not good fusion for me.The pork belly had way too much honey on it, even after scraping most off. Also the pork belly was more than 50% fat, not a cut of meat I would expect from this kind of restaurant.The spicy tuna nigiri was not bad, but average at best.I really like udon in general, and I like how they make it a little spicy, but the sauce is way too thick, making the dish heavy and overly sweet. The beef was ok, but the pork was too dried and the dish would be better off without it.I feel like if a place wants to make dim sum, they should at least mail shu mai and ha gao. Unfortunately the shu mai was so dry and bland, texture was all wrong. Pork was too lean, shrimp was non existing, probably lack egg, oil, and water when mixing the filling.Standard spring roll, can’t go wrong with that. The duck dumping surprised me to be fried dumpling ham sui gok. I get they’re trying to pair duck with the citrusy fruity sauce, but again the sauce was too sweet and a quarter amount of source would be more than sufficient.I’m glad I finally get to try this place out, if it wasn’t for restaurant week, I probably would have never tried it. It is just not for me and I will not be returning. I used to love the restaurant that was here before Of Rice & Men.
